HPBT Matchking 52 gr from a 22-250

Pruson

New member
A friend of mine says he has a boatload of these sitting around his loading room. Asked if I thought they would work on fur without damage. I see they are a hollowpoint, but a very unusually small hollowpoint. I am a fan of Boattail bullets due to the accuracy you normally get.

I shot a woodchuck at 80 yards with one out of a 222 Mag. Went right through. That was the last time I ever used them in the field.

They expand poorly or not at all on flesh, but will expand if they hit bone.
 
I use them on coyotes with great results. they are hard on a fox for sure but have never had a coyote get away from me when shot placement was ideal and never seen bad fur damage. ALOT of guys have used them in the 250 and swear by them
 
They work great on coyote and mixed results on Fox. IMO everything is hard on Fox in 22cal!

That 52 SMK was my goto bullet in the 22/250 after seeing so many splash wounds with the 50Vmax.

I've killed several critters with the new 53Vmax with good results but it's been out of a 223.

I'm not a fan of the 250 for various reasons and one of the biggest is finding a bullet that shoots good and holds together at the 250 velocities. Most guns are 12 and 14 twist so that puts you in the 50ish grain range. I know Barnes makes some in that range but I never tried them.
 
shot a lot of coyotes with that bullet out of 223's and 22-250's.

the 22-250 could make a real mess, or not. just depended on where and how you hit them.

they are accurate and kill good though.
 
The 52gr has been one of my favorite bullets on coyotes for a long time.like anything make a bad hit and you will get some damage.
